California State Teachers Retirement System reduced its position in American Tower Co. (NYSE:AMT – Free Report) by 3.6% in the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 727,161 shares of the real estate investment trust’s stock after selling 27,205 shares during the period. California State Teachers Retirement System’s holdings in American Tower were worth $133,369,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).

American Tower Price Performance
AMT stock opened at $210.81 on Tuesday. American Tower Co. has a 52-week low of $170.46 and a 52-week high of $243.56. The business has a fifty day moving average of $211.28 and a two-hundred day moving average of $201.94. The stock has a market cap of $98.54 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 88.95,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 1.29 and a beta of 0.87. The company has a quick ratio of 0.69, a current ratio of 0.69 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 3.27.
American Tower (NYSE:AMT –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Tuesday, February 25th. The real estate investment trust reported $2.62 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.79 by $0.83. American Tower had a net margin of 10.05% and a return on equity of 22.01%. The company had revenue of $2.55 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$2.51 billion. During the same quarter in the prior year, the company posted $2.29 earnings per share. American Tower’s revenue for the quarter was up 3.7% compared to the same quarter last year. As a group, research analysts anticipate that American Tower Co. will post 10.14 earnings per share for the current year.
American Tower Increases Dividend
The company also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Monday, April 28th. Investors of record on Friday, April 11th were paid a dividend of $1.70 per share. This is a positive change from American Tower’s previous quarterly dividend of $1.62. The ex-dividend date was Friday, April 11th. This represents a $6.80 annualized dividend and a yield of 3.23%. American Tower’s dividend payout ratio is presently 141.37%.
About American Tower
American Tower, one of the largest global REITs, is a leading independent owner, operator and developer of multitenant communications real estate with a portfolio of over 224,000 communications sites and a highly interconnected footprint of U.S. data center facilities.
